#d12586 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d12586 is composed of 82% red, 14.5%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.3% magenta, 35.9%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 326.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 48.2%. #d12586 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#a3000d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d12586 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d12586 has RGB values of R:209, G:37,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.36,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13706630.

Shades and Tints of #d12586
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090206 is the darkest color, while #fef7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d12586
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7a7b is the less saturated color, while #ed098a is the most saturated one.
